Step 1: Identifying Key Performance Metrics

To effectively initiate the process of Coaching Incentive Alignment, the first critical step involves identifying key performance metrics. These metrics serve as benchmarks that quantify the impact of coaching on employee performance. Start by analyzing your organization’s goals and objectives, which will guide you in selecting the most pertinent KPIs.

Key performance metrics should reflect the behaviors and outcomes you aim to improve through coaching. Consider metrics like sales conversion rates, customer satisfaction scores, or employee engagement levels. For instance, if you hypothesize that coaching boosts sales effectiveness, relevant KPIs may include the average deal size or the number of sales closed within a specific timeframe. By establishing these metrics, you create a framework that allows you to validate assumptions and track the success of your coaching initiatives, ensuring that every effort is aligned with desired performance outcomes.
